Market Research
Deciding where to locate your China operations is an important decision. Having the information to support that decision is critical. Through understanding the clients near and long term objectives we develop the parameters needed to proceed with understanding the vast China landscape. This includes identifying the province suitable for the company and its growth. Considerations include proximity to customers, skills of the workforce, availability of materials and subcontractors, and location of competitors.
Location Selection
Which province, city, industrial park is offering the most attractive incentives? Once an area has been selected, our team moves in for a closer look at what incentives are available from local government, industrial sites catering to your industry, and availability of land or pre-built facilities. We interface with the top potential candidates for negotiation on taxes, land prices, and infrastructure improvements.
